About S. Liu
S. Liu is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ials, Control and Systems Engineering, Mechanical Engineering and Automotive Engineering, having authored 32 papers that have together received 595 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Electric Motor Design and Analysis (23 papers), Magnetic Properties and Applications (19 papers), Sensorless Control of Electric Motors (8 papers), Multilevel Inverters and Converters (4 papers), Magnetic Bearings and Levitation Dynamics (4 papers), Electromagnetic Simulation and Numerical Methods (3 papers), Real-time simulation and control systems (3 papers) and Power Transformer Diagnostics and Insulation (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Control and Systems Engineering (271 citations),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(189 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(475 citations), Mechanical Engineering (83 citations) and Global and Planetary Change (40 citations). S. Liu has collaborated with scholars based in United States and China. Frequent co-authors include Osama A. Mohammed, Z. Liu, N. Abed, S. Ganu, Cuicui Yu, Xiao Yang, Chao Jia, Rong Li, Jing Luo and Wenxiang Zhao. Their work appears in journals such as IEEE Transactions on Magnetics, IEEE Transactions on Power Electronics, Journal of Environmental Management, IEEE Transactions on Transportation Electrification and Digital Health.
